Abstract

A method at a combined ventilation and heating system especially for dwellings and adjusted according to a need wherein the venting air to the separate rooms is fed by separate means for incoming air combined with water containing radiators having a big surface and of the cross flow type, whereby the heat effect transferred to the air by the radiators at a reached and pre-set comfort level is of an order essentially corresponding to the transmission losses. The invention is characterised in that after a temporary decrease of the indoor temperature the incoming air being conducted in the air channels is passing heat exchanger means connected to a heat accumulator or to a high temperature side of a combustion plant prior to being fed into the room.

A method and means at a combined ventilation and heating system preferably for dwellings and adjusted according to a need
The present invention relates to a method and means at combined ventilation and heating system for buildings adjusted according to a need.
The development of an efficient combustion technique with an advanced cooling of exhaust gases and with the possibility to connect alternative energy heat sources, e.g. heat from the sun (maybe with the use of heat stores charged in the daytime) at modest temperatures has not been followed up by any simple and competitive techniques using this low temperature heat. The control of the ventilation and heat according to a need means that a lowering of the ventilation and the heat shall take place when a dwelling or a commercial local is not in use. To make this work practically it is necessary to obtain a booster effect to gain a rapid heating of a local a short time before its use.
The main object of the present invention is to obtain a technique allowing a very rapid increase in temperature in a room to a comfortable level with an effect being momentary far above the effect being able to obtain continually on a long term basis. This is obtained by use of relatively small temperature differences between the heat transferring surfaces and the indoor air to heat the indoor air mainly corresponding to the transfer losses in radiator elements of a flowing cross type which are cross flown by a heat carrier having a proportionately low temperature. By doing this the use of a technique using the heat of the sun and/or geothermal energy (maybe in connection to a heat pump) is facilitated with equipment for ventilation and heating of dwellings.
E.g. a simple and efficient gas burner or a separate heat sink in connection to a heat plant can be arranged in a duct for incoming air for a momentary large transfer of energy with the aim to significant and in a short time increase the temperature in one or several rooms of the building to a comfortable level.
Normally the venting air to each room will pass radiator elements of cross flow type. This will give a satisfactory heat transfer also at moderate differences in temperatures between a heat carrier or a cool carrier and the crossflowing venting air, respectively. The room climatization ability will be very effective since the radiator elements of cross flow type are arranged in such a way that an ejector effect is obtained, i.e. besides of the incoming air also an essential part of the indoor air will be carried through the radiator elements.
Yet another object of the invention is to obtain a technique for heating by water flown radiators of cross flow type where the total volume of a heat carrier in a circulating system is extremely low with the object to lower the risk of water damages when leakage occurs in the system.
The objects stated above would be obtained according to the present invention by the characterising clauses mentioned in the following claims.

Claims

Claims
1. A method at a combined ventilation and heating system especially for dwellings and adjusted according to a need wherein the venting air to the separate rooms is fed by separate means for incoming air combined with water containing radiators having a big surface and of the cross flow type, whereby the heat effect transferred to the air by the radiators at a reached and pre-set comfort level is of an order essentially corresponding to the transmission losses, characterised in that after a temporary decrease of the indoor temperature the incoming air being conducted in the air channels is passing heat exchanger means connected to a heat accumulator or to a high temperature side of a combustion plant prior to being fed into the room.
2. A method according to claim 1 , characterised in that a gas burner arranged in connection to channels for incoming air in the system will preheat the air flowing into said channels.
3. A climate aggregate with separate branch conduits (6) to each ventilated room to distribute the air to said rooms in suitably adapted flows for each room and to perform the method according to claim 1 , characterised in means for inflowing air combined with water containing radiators of the cross flow type, whereby the heat effect transferred to the air by the radiators is of an order essentially corresponding to the transmission losses.
4. A heat exchanger arrangement in the shape of an ejector aggregate for injecting ventilating air and having a pressure chamber with an ejector for circulating the indoor air through water connected heat exchangers for cooling, or for a momentary high-efficient heating of the indoor air and to perform the method according to claim 1, characterised in that the mixture of the ventilating air and the cooled or heated indoor air will take place in the room through a casing of a textile, flexible and air permeable material connected to said aggregate.
5. Arrangement according to claim 4, characterised in that the shape and the permeability of the casing can be adjusted by change or by completing the case with another layer.
6. Arrangement according to claim 4 or 5, characterised in that the pressure chamber and the textile case have been connected to a stiff end portion equipped with sockets and/or computer connections and/or telephone connections.
